The story behind the Exotique
The Exotique arrived in the 2023 lineup as a vibrant addition to the Track Builder series. This model appears in specific 5-Pack assortments designed for young racers and casual collectors alike. Designed by Dmitriy Shakhmatov, it brings a sleek look that fits well with modern toy tracks. The car features a bright red body paired with distinctive purple windows. These colors make it stand out on any shelf or raceway. It is part of the broader 2023 Mainline program but distributed in multi-packs rather than individual blister cards. This format makes it an accessible entry point for new fans who want to build their collection quickly without hunting for rare singles.
Materials, colors and value
This die-cast model uses a plastic base material typical for many budget-friendly releases in the Hot Wheels family. It sits at the standard 1/64 scale, ensuring compatibility with most official track systems and display cases. The exterior comes in a bold red finish while the interior details shine in chrome. Collectors will notice white bases on these particular units along with tinted purple windows that add depth to the cabin view. While not considered ultra-rare, its unique color combination offers good visual appeal for daily drivers or starter collections.
Questions about the Exotique
Is the Exotique a rare Hot Wheels car from 2023?+
No, this model is not considered rare. It was released in widely available 5-Pack assortments as part of the Track Builder series. Since it comes in multi-packs sold at major retailers, many copies exist on the market. You do not need to hunt extensively or pay high prices to find one for your collection.
What does the SKU HH035 tell me about this car?+
The code HH035 is a unique identifier used by Mattel to track specific vehicle models and variants during production. For collectors, seeing this number confirms you have the exact Exotique version from the 2023 release year. It helps distinguish it from other similarly named cars or different color schemes that might appear in later years.
Does this model come with metal wheels and body?+
Based on standard specifications for this particular assortment, the Exotique features a plastic base rather than a full metal construction. This is common for cars intended to be lightweight and affordable within 5-Pack sets. The focus here is on fun racing performance and durability for track play rather than premium detailing found in higher-end collector series.
